Profile
- Name: 박산다라 / Sandara Park (Bak Sandara)
- Nickname: Sandy, Dara, Kiray, Krung-krung
- Profession: Actress, singer, dancer, and model
- Birthdate: 1984-Nov-12 (age 41)
- Birthplace: Busan, South Korea
- Height: 162cm
- Weight: 40kg
- Star sign: Scorpio
- Blood type: A
- Family: Younger sister Park Durami and younger brother/singer Thunder
- Talent agency: YG Entertainment
TV Shows
- Dinner Mate (MBC, 2020) cameo
- One More Happy Ending (MBC, 2016)
- Missing Korea (Naver TV Cast, 2015)
- We've Broken Up (Naver TV Cast, 2015)
- Producer (KBS2, 2015) cameo
- Dr. Mo Clinic (Dr. Ian) (Naver TV Cast/Youku, 2015)
- You Who Came From the Stars (SBS, 2013) cameo
- Style (SBS, 2009) cameo
- The Return of Iljimae (MBC, 2009)
TV Show Theme Songs
- Always For You with Jang Na Ra, Yoo In Na, Yoo Da In, Seo In Young - One More Happy Ending OST (2016)
- Today - We've Broken Up OST (2015)
- Two of Us with Kang Seung Yoon - We've Broken Up OST (2015)
- We Broke Up with Kang Seung Yoon - We've Broken Up OST (2015)
Movies
- Girlfriends (2009) cameo
- Super Noypi (2007)
- D' Lucky Ones (2006)
- Can This Be Love (2005)
- Bcuz of U (2004)
- Volta (2004) cameo

Trivia
- Education: Philippine Pasay Chung Hua Academy
- Kpop group: 2NE1 (disbanded)
- Hobbies: Music and internet
- Languages: Korean, English, Tagalog, Mandarin, and Japanese
- Debut: Star Circle Quest in Philippines (2004).
- Her family moved to Pasay City, Philippines when she was 11.
- Promoted to be the Communications Director of 2NE1.
Recognitions
- 2005 21st PMPC Star Awards for Movies: Best New Actress
- 2005 PARI: Double Platinum Award
- 2013 Arirang: Showbiz Korea: No. 1 Most Beautiful Idol Girl Group Member
